Solution
Through our puppetry projects, disadvantaged children aged 9-11 develop creative and life skills which help them thrive despite the challenges they face. The children work together to create a complex marionette show from scratch, taking ownership of the production at every stage. While building puppets and sets, they also build concentration and teamwork skills and gain independence, self-confidence and resilience. They learn that they can achieve more than even they thought possible.
